The trucks will shed engines and aftertreatment systems, but there will be new tire spec’ing practices, different lubricants and areas that could leak, and visible vapor areas to detect.

“These are all service-related things that our members say need some sort of best practices or standardization, and we're working on all those issues,” Braswell asserted.

Understanding who can even perform maintenance on EVs will be at the top of the agenda. Braswell heard form bus fleets that manufacturers insist on being the ones to maintain the vehicles, taking agency away from the shops.

“That’s not the way fleets operate,” the TMC leader said. “And so where is the line here? Are fleets going to be able to work on these things or not? Do you have to be a licensed electrician to work on [an] electric vehicle? It's not clear. So we have a task force to try to figure all that out.”

He also noted that other task forces will examine how to do pre-tip inspections on EVs and what metrics to use to measure efficiency and performance.

When the hybrid escape first came out, the schooling we had to go to was insane with warnings of electrocution.

One of the special tools sent to the dealer was a hard plastic pole. Repair guidelines involving the battery required a 2nd person to be standing by with the pole during repairs to knock you away from the battery if needed.
